I would like to hear your opinion on these two motors. Supposing i'm going to use one of them on a formula style/go-kart, i would like to know which one would be better in terms of power/torque/efficiency.

These are the data i obtained for these two motors:

--> Mars Electric: PMAC-DS:
.output Power 12 kW Continuous, 30 kW Peak Power
.16 kg
.0-96 V DC input / 0-72 V AC input
.peak torque 94 Nm
.max rpm 5000
.85% overall efficiency

--> Agni Motors: AGNI B 95R:
.output Power 9.5 kW at 48V Continuous , 30 kW Peak Power (for 5 seconds)
.11-13 kg
.12-72 V DC
.peak torque 53 Nm
.max rpm 6000
.93% peak efficiency

From what I found the PMAC-DS seems slightly less efficient. Despite being heavier it seems to deliver more power/torque. Moreover it is cheaper than the agni. I would like to have your thoughts, especially as i have little experience with any of them.
 
From experiance:

The torque from both motors is actually fairly close, but the controller for the Brushed Agni will be less expensive (at least last time I checked)

dirt in your brushes will cause a problem if you have a harsh environment.
The brushless motor is heavier.

If this is your first EV, I would go for the Agni. If you want to mess around with controllers and in the end have a heavier with a little more power solution, the brushless is the way to go.
